Regional Account Manager - Territory (North)

In this key role, you will manage, direct and drive direct sales into Commercial Accounts. Create and implement strategic plans focused on attaining enterprise-wide deployments of Fortinet products and services. Develop executive relationships with key buyers and influencers in Commercial accounts and leverage these relationships. Coordinate with appropriate internal groups to generate and deliver winning Contract Bids, Proposals, RFI/RFP Responses, and Statements of Work. Negotiate terms of business with clients to achieve win/win results that provide the basis for strong ongoing relationships.

Responsibilities

  • Develop account plans to achieve goals and exceed quota responsibility
  • Maximise the Fortinet opportunity while providing value added solutions to enterprise institutions
  • Serve as lead contact responsible for the flow of information to/from executive management
  • Work closely together with the account managers in order to maximize the primary business focus and serves as team leader responsible for the quality and success of activities in the territory
  • Develop relationships with key decision makers, influencers and partners
  • Manage effective working relationships with assigned region MAMs, Technical Sales Engineers, and Consulting Professionals
  • Consistently build and deliver on an accurate territory pipeline
  • Travel within assigned territory is required

Required Skills

  • Experience in technology sales
  • Proven ability to sell solutions to SMB and Mid-Enterprise customers
  • Experience in the network security industry ideal
  • A proven track record of significant over-quota achievement and demonstrated career stability
  • Consistent achievement on quota and proficient individual contributor
  • Selling experience must include one of the following : 1) Firewall/VPN, 2) AV 3) IDS/IDP
  • Excellent presentation skills to executives & individual contributors
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
  • Goal oriented individual, with vast interpersonal managerial skills, strong business acumen and positive leadership abilities with proven results in mentoring, motivating and developing teams.
